linux 部分中文文件乱码怎么解决

蜗牛vps教程2024-01-06130

在使用Linux系统的过程中,遇到中文显示乱码是一个常见但令人头疼的问题。这不仅影响了我们的工作效率,还可能导致误解和错误的操作。但别担心,本文将深入探讨如何解决Linux系统中的中文乱码问题,确保您在使用Linux时享有流畅且准确的中文显示体验。

 

终端字符集设置:乱码问题的核心

 

Linux系统中的中文显示问题通常起因于终端字符集设置不当。终端屏幕显示的信息是根据设置的语言来显示的。如果语言设置为英文或其他非中文编码,当然,中文显示就会变成乱码。解决这个问题的关键在于设置正确的环境变量`LANG`。只需在终端输入`LANG=zh_CN.UTF-8`,就可以将环境变量设置为中文UTF-8编码,一般这样操作后,通过`ls`命令查看含有中文的文件名时就能看到正确的中文显示了。


配置文件的持久化设置

 

为了避免每次打开终端都需要重新设置,我们可以将`LANG=zh_CN.UTF-8`这一行添加到`~/.bashrc`配置文件中。之后,执行`source ~/.bashrc`命令,使配置文件的设置立即生效。这样,您的终端就被永久设置为UTF-8中文编码,从此告别中文乱码。

 

解决部分中文文件乱码:中文语言包的支持

 

如果在Linux系统中仍有部分中文文件显示乱码,这往往是因为缺少中文语言包支持。这里有三种方法来安装中文支持环境:

 

1. **Yum方式安装全面的中文环境支持**:

   ```bash

   # yum groupinstall chinese-support

   ```

 

2. **分开执行Yum命令**:

   ```bash

   # yum install fonts-chinese fonts-ISOdpi

   ```

 

3. **使用RPM方式**:

   这种方式稍显原始,需要在安装盘上找到相应的语言包,然后进行安装。

 

解压文件中文乱码的解决方案

 

解压文件时出现的中文乱码问题也可以通过上述方法解决。确保系统中文环境和字体支持的完整性,是解决这一问题的关键。

 

结语

 

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:niceseo6@gmail.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

评论

有免费节点资源,我们会通知你!加入纸飞机订阅群

×
天气预报查看日历分享网页手机扫码留言评论电报频道链接